Police Arrest Six Suspects for Alleged Abduction of Businessman in Kwara


Hammed Shittu in Ilorin

Kwara State Police Command yesterday said it has arrested six suspects in connection with the alleged abduction of a charcoal dealer, Sikiru Bosere, and his assistant, Philemon, in Jebba town, Moro Local Government Area of the state.

The duo were abducted by armed men last week at Bosere’s Camp Life residence in Jebba town at about 10a.m.

During the operation, Philemon was also injured and hospitalised in a health facility in Jebba town.

Speaking with journalists in Ilorin on the arrest of those allegedly behind the abduction, the spokesman of the state Police Command, Mr. Okasanmi Ajayi, disclosed that Bosere was also successfully rescued by the security team on a search-and-rescue operation.

He said an investigation into the abduction was ongoing, in a bid to get to the root of the matter.

According to him,  “Pressure mounted by the combined team of security agencies, the police, local vigilantes and hunters resulted in the kidnappers abandoning the abducted victim, Bosere, and their motorcycle in the bush.

 “In the process of escaping, the kidnappers ran into a set of security teams, including the army, who arrested them.”
